10 Mar 2017 09:58:38
Hi,

Just would like to ask what role can club play in dietary requirements in regards of players? Can club force on players certain diet or ban certain food that players can eat? As surly this has an impact on players overal condition.
I heard/ read somewhere, albeit it's ice hockey, in particularly in Russia players get taken blood samples on regular basis in order to identifie what is body lacking or has in an access of and diet is created for the players to keep them in best shape possible .
Is something similar Being practiced in football?

Thank you.

Tin

{Ed001's Note - clubs usually have a dietician who sets up the diet plan and arranges the food available to the players while at the training ground and when they are on away trips. I know of a few clubs that go further.

Liverpool's new dietician, brought in this summer from Bayern Munich, is also a chef and she produces specific dietary plans for individual players based around data the club has on them. With her being a chef, she also creates dishes for them based around their specific needs that are tasty as well as nutritious. That made it easy for the players to accept her input as they actually enjoy the food.

This is an area I expect more to be done with over coming years, it is just that English clubs are a little behind the curve, as usual, due to the drinking, partying, pubbing and clubbing culture prevalent in England. The players are not as professional here as in most countries, so it is difficult to introduce dietary changes, as Moyes found out.}
